U IN: <br /> PUBLIC HEALTH SERVICES <br /> SAN JOAQUIN COUNTY 2` i <br /> JOGI KHANNA M.D.,M.P.H. <br /> Health Officer P <br /> P.O. Box 2009 • (1601 East Hazelton Avenue) • Stockton, California 95201 F 6-it <br /> (209) 468-3400 <br /> October 13, 1992 <br /> TO: San Joaquin County Community Development Department <br /> Planning Division <br /> FROM: Public Health Services <br /> Environmental Health Division 1M <br /> Re: SA-92-55, ATM: Loree Goold <br /> 22991 S. Chrisman Road, Tracy <br /> The Ordinance Requirements listed below have been identified as pertinent to this project. Other <br /> Ordinance Requirements may also apply. Ordinance Requirements can not be modified. <br /> a. Provide approved sanitary facilities for all employees (Ordinance Code Section 5-30001). <br /> b. Provide an approved potable water supply for all employees. <br /> C. All unused or abandoned holes shall be filled with bentonite or other approved grout <br /> material as specified in San Joaquin County Ordinance 1862, Section 5-4206 and the <br /> surface left in its original condition. <br /> d. Application for a drilling permit for test holes shall be submitted to the Environmental <br /> Health Division before drilling commences. Application shall contain a map showing test <br /> hole location, depth and method of test hole destruction (San Joaquin County Ordinance <br /> 1862, Section 5-4100). <br /> e. All gas or oil drilling operations shall be performed in accordance with the rules and <br /> regulations set forth by the State Division of OR and Gas, California Department of <br /> Conservation. <br /> A Division of San Joaquin County Health Care Services � / <br />
